πSparkler Emoji
π sparkler is encoded at U+1F387 and shipped with Unicode 6.0 (2010). Unicode files it under Activities β Events & Holidays, alongside 20 related emojis.

Codes & technical data
| Unicode | U+1F387 | |
|---|---|---|
| HTML hex | 🎇 | |
| HTML decimal | 🎇 | |
| CSS | \1F387 | |
| JavaScript | \u{1F387} | |
| Python | \U0001F387 | |
| Java / C# | \uD83C\uDF87 | |
| Rust | \u{1f387} | |
| Swift | \u{1F387} | |
| PHP | \u{1F387} | |
| URL encoded | %F0%9F%8E%87 | |
| UTF-8 bytes | F0 9F 8E 87 | |
| UTF-16 bytes | D83C DF87 | |
| Base64 | 8J+Ohw== | |
| Decimal | 127879 | |
| Introduced | Unicode 6.0 (2010) | |

What is the Unicode code for π?+
sparkler is U+1F387. In HTML that is 🎇, in CSS \1F387, and in JavaScript \u{1F387}. The full table above lists every escape format.
When was the π emoji added?+
sparkler got its emoji presentation in Unicode 6.0 (2010). Platforms that shipped before that release may draw it in plain text, or not at all β that is why the same character can look different on an old phone.
